今天花了6个小时学习和整理了markdown的笔记,另外花了6个小时进行复习和练习,下面把整理的笔记列出来,希望能加快大家学习markdown的时间。
先列几个学习markdown的网站吧
https://www.markdownguide.org/
一些简单的比如 标题 H后者===及---,空行表示段落,**加粗** *斜体* ***斜粗体***这些简单操作外,主要还是要深刻理解下面一些组合应用:
有序列表
数字+英语句号,数字应以1开头
支持嵌套,内部支持其他渲染,(不支持标题#,支持加粗斜体)
无序列表
文本前加减号(-)星号(*)或(+)最后必须加空格
支持嵌套,添加其他独立元素,缩进4空格或者一个选项卡
代码
单词货品短语之前和之后添加一个反单引号 `,数字键1的左边,其上档符号是~
直接输出反单引号语言:用双反单引号``包括起来对应html<code>
代码高亮
每行至少缩进4个空格或1个选项卡,在列表是2倍,其html标签仍然是<code>
代码块之前或者之后用三个反单引号(```)或者三个波浪号(~~~)
水平线
三个或更多星号(***)短划线(---)或者下划线(___ )粗对应
链接
[链接文字](http://url.com/ "Title") title要加引号 html的<a>
直接写http://url.com/也可以
网址、电子邮件链接
[链接文字][baidu](标签不区分大小写,包括字母数字空格标点符号)
[baidu]:http://www.baidu.com/(网址有括号符号, 网址提出来重复使用)
图片
直接复制黏贴自动上传,还支持本地直接拖拽上传
![链接文字](url.png)(简单说:t叹号!+链接,包含参考风格链接)
图片链接语法:[图片]()
转义符
字符前添加反斜杠\ 转义符
扩展语法
删除线: 两个波浪符号
表格
三个或者更多连字符(---)来创建每个列的标题,用竖线(|)分割每个列
参考制作https://tablesgenerator.com/markdown_tables
对齐:在---连字符左侧,右侧或者两侧添加冒号:来讲列中的文本与左侧右侧中间对齐
批注
括号里[^1]内添加符号^和标识符
用冒号在[^1]:空格myfootnote中写对应脚注内容
任务列表复选框
前面添加建好-带空格[] 要选中[x]: x大小写都可以,没有需加一空格
流程图时序图数学公式
采用不同流程图插件